Hierarchy
⤷
⤷
IMG Activity
| ID | PAY_AT_FICO_20 | BAdI: Control Posting of Reports to AC |
| Transaction Code | S_L7D_24001393 | (empty) |
| Created on | 20071122 | |
| Customizing Attributes | PAY_AT_FICO_20 | BAdI: Control Posting of Reports to AC |
| Customizing Activity | PAY_AT_FICO_20 | BAdI: Control Posting of Reports to AC |
Document
| Document Class | SIMG | Hypertext: Object Class - Class to which a document belongs. |
| Document Name | HRPAYAT_FICO_VALUES |
Use
You can use this Business Add-In (BAdI) to manage the posting of payroll results to Accounting, if your requirements cannot be sufficiently met in Customizing.
This concerns Austrian reports RPCBETA1, RPCSVBA2, RPCKSMA1, and RPCSVBA2PBS only.
The IF_EX_HRPAYAT_FICO_VALUES interface comprises the following method:
Requirements
Standard settings
Activities
When you call the Customizing activity, a dialog box appears in which you have to enter a name for the implementation.
If implementations have already been created for this BAdI, another dialog box appears in which the existing implementations are displayed. Choose "Create" and proceed as follows:
1. In the "Implementation" field in the dialog box, enter a name for the BAdI implementation and choose #Create".
The initial screen for creating BAdI implementations appears.
2. In the #Implementation Short Text# field, enter a short text for the implementation.
3. In the tab index, choose #Interface#.
On this tab page, the #Name of Implemented Class# field is filled automatically because the system assigns a class name based on the name of your implementation.
4. Save your entries and assign the implementation to a development class.
5. Place the cursor on the relevant method and double-click to branch to method processing.
6. Enter the required code for the implementation between the method <interface name>~<name of method>. and endmethod. statements.
7. Save your code and activate it. Return to the #Change Implementation# screen.
8. Save the data on the #Change Implementation# screen.
Note: You can also create an implementation for a BAdI first and then activate it later on. If you choose to do so, complete processing now.
9. Choose #Activate#.
When the application program is executed, the system now processes the code you stored in the method.
Example
Business Attributes
| ASAP Roadmap ID | 257 | Create User Exits |
| Mandatory / Optional | 2 | Optional activity |
| Critical / Non-Critical | 2 | Non-critical |
| Country-Dependency | I | Valid for countries specified |
| Customizing Attributes | Country Key | Country Name |
|---|---|---|
| PAY_AT_FICO_20 | AT | Austria |
Maintenance Objects
| Maintenance object type | E | Business Add-In - Definition |
History
| Last changed by/on | SAP | 20071122 |
| SAP Release Created in | 600 |